% rmart() - Remove eye artifacts from EEG data using regression with % multiple time lags. Each channel is first made mean-zero. % After JL Kenemans et al., Psychophysiology 28:114-21, 1991.%% Usage: >> rmart('datafile','outfile',nchans,chanlist,eogchan,[threshold])% Example: >> rmart('noisy.floats','clean.floats',31,[2:31],7)%% Input: datafile - input float data file, multiplexed by channel% outfile - name of output float data file% nchans - number of channels in datafile% chanlist - indices of EEG channel(s) to process (1,...,nchans)% eogchan - regressing channel indices(s) (1,...,nchans)% threshold- abs threshold value to trigger regression {def|0 -> 80}%% Output: Writes [length(chanlist),size(data,2)] floats to 'outfile'%% Note: Regression epoch length and number of lags are set in the script. % Some machines may require a new byte_order value in the script. % note that runica() -> icaproj() should give better results!
